NeighbourhoodThis apartment on Aart van der Leeuwlaan sits in a leafy part of Voorhof, a stone's throw from the Delftse Hout. With 105 m² of living space, it feels roomy, especially for an apartment. The energy label C means it's reasonably efficient, though not the most modern. At €385,000, the price is in line with what you'd expect for an apartment of this size in Delft, compared to other apartments in Delft.
The neighbourhood Aart van der Leeuwbuurt is a calm residential area with a mix of ages, many older residents, but also families and students. One resident describes it as "Not so good, not so bad", a balanced, unremarkable place to live. The neighbourhood has a high density of addresses, typical of a city like Delft, and most homes are apartments. It's a quiet spot, with a park just a five-minute walk away.
For groceries, you have an AH XL just around the corner, and a Dirk and Jumbo a couple of streets away. Schools are close too: a secondary school (Christelijk Lyceum Delft) is a few minutes' walk, and primary school IKC De Eglantier Voorhof is also nearby. The municipality Delft offers plenty of amenities, with a GP practice and restaurants within easy reach.

For a 105 m² apartment in Delft with energy label C, €385,000 is a reasonable asking price. It's not a bargain, but it's not overpriced either, it reflects the current market for this size and location.
Aart van der Leeuwbuurt is a quiet, mixed neighbourhood with a high proportion of older residents and single-person households. It's densely built up, but there's a park nearby. One resident sums it up as 'not so good, not so bad', it's a perfectly average place to live.
The nearest train station is 1.1 km away, which is about a ten-minute walk. That makes it easy to get to Delft city centre or further afield.
You've got an AH XL supermarket just 277 metres away, plus a Dirk at 357 metres and a Jumbo at 502 metres. So daily groceries are very convenient.
The energy label is C, which is average for a 1972 apartment. It's not super efficient, but it's not a money pit either. You can expect moderate heating costs.
Yes, there are several schools within walking distance. A secondary school (Christelijk Lyceum Delft) is 270 metres away, and a primary school (IKC De Eglantier Voorhof) is 407 metres away.
